Cholesterol is a fatty substance circulating in the blood, produced by the liver and is needed by the body. However, excess cholesterol will cause problems, especially in cardiovascular and brain.

Everyone has cholesterol in the blood, in which 80% is produced by the body itself and 20% comes from food. High blood cholesterol is one risk factor that can cause blockage in the coronary arteries that can cause heart attacks and clots in brain arteries that can lead to stroke.

The only way to monitor your cholesterol and blood fat is by doing tests of blood samples taken after fasting for your overnight or 10-12 hours.

Actually, to avoid high cholesterol there are some easy ways to avoid high cholesterol that you can apply, among others:

- Maintain a healthy diet and balanced diet low in fat and cholesterol.

- Replace ordinary liquid milk with skim or nonfat milk, solid fats with liquid – vegetable

- oil, butter with margarine.

- Eat less meat, eggs and dairy products.

- Avoid pastries, fried foods and limit snacks.

- Expand the consumption of water-soluble fibers such as wheat, beans, fruit.

- Limit alcohol consumption.

- Expand fish consumption.

- Consumption of soybeans and their processed products such as soy milk and tempeh.

- Sports according to age and ability.

- Maintain a normal weight.
